Part Overview
The 1N751A_S00Z is a Zener diode rated at 5.1 V nominal with 500 mW power dissipation capacity, manufactured by onsemi in a through-hole DO-35 package. This component is classified as obsolete, making identification of equivalent substitute parts necessary for ongoing design support and procurement continuity. The part operates across a temperature range of -65°C to 200°C and maintains ±5% voltage tolerance specifications suitable for voltage regulation and protection applications.

Engineering Selection Recommendations
The 1N5231B_NL manufactured by Fairchild Semiconductor is a direct parametric equivalent to the 1N751A_S00Z. Both components share identical nominal Zener voltage, power rating, impedance specification, temperature operating range, and package configuration. The 1N5231B_NL is currently in active production status, providing supply continuity for applications requiring 5.1 V Zener diodes in DO-35 packages.
The 1N5231B_NL carries ROHS3 compliance certification and maintains REACH Unaffected status, consistent with the original part's regulatory classification. Both components are classified under ECCN EAR99 and HTSUS 8541.10.0050.
Selection of the 1N5231B_NL eliminates obsolescence risk while maintaining full electrical and mechanical compatibility with existing circuit designs and printed circuit board layouts.
Frequently Asked Questions (FAQ)
Q: Can the 1N5231B_NL be used as a direct replacement for the 1N751A_S00Z without circuit modification?
A: Yes. Both components share identical Zener voltage (5.1 V), power rating (500 mW), impedance (17 Ohms maximum), operating temperature range (-65°C to 200°C), and DO-35 package configuration. No circuit redesign or board layout changes are required.
Q: What is the difference in reverse leakage current between these parts?
A: The 1N751A_S00Z specifies 1 µA maximum at 1 V reverse bias, while the 1N5231B_NL specifies 5 µA maximum at 2 V reverse bias. These measurements are taken at different bias conditions and do not affect functional equivalence for standard voltage regulation applications.
Q: How do the forward voltage characteristics compare?
A: The 1N751A_S00Z specifies 1.5 V maximum forward voltage at 200 mA, while the 1N5231B_NL specifies 1.2 V maximum at the same current. The 1N5231B_NL exhibits lower forward voltage drop, which may provide marginal efficiency improvement in forward-biased applications.
Q: Is the DO-35 package identical between both parts?
A: Yes. Both components use the DO-204AH designation, which is the formal specification for the DO-35 axial through-hole package. Physical dimensions, lead spacing, and mounting characteristics are identical.
Q: Why is the 1N751A_S00Z marked as obsolete?
A: Obsolescence status indicates the part is no longer manufactured by onsemi. The 1N5231B_NL provides an active production alternative with equivalent electrical and mechanical specifications.
Q: Are there any compliance or certification differences?
A: Both parts maintain REACH Unaffected status and EAR99 ECCN classification. The 1N5231B_NL additionally carries ROHS3 compliance certification. Both components have MSL 1 (Unlimited) moisture sensitivity ratings.
